Definition and Usage
html_entity_decode () function to HTML entities to characters.
html_entity_decode () function is the htmlentities () inverse function of the function.

technical details
return value: | Returns the converted string. |
---|---|
PHP version: | 4.3.0+ |
Update log: | In PHP 5, default value character-set parameters to UTF-8. In PHP 5.4, add the requirement to use additional flags for the document type: ENT_HTML401, ENT_HTML5, ENT_XML1 and ENT_XHTML. In PHP 5.0, add support for multi-byte encodings. |
